SocialSellinator has created quite a significant of excitement recently, promising to revolutionize your video marketing efforts . But is this application truly all it's advertised to be? Many users are https://jimrliy231195.levitra-wiki.com/2240434/socialsellinator_review_is_it_genuinely_justifying_the_buzz